While Topsham station may not have a ticket office, it does offer ticket machines, ensuring you can conveniently purchase tickets on-site. If you prefer buying your tickets online, it's important to note that you cannot collect them at this station, so plan ahead. Accessibility is part of Topsham’s charm, featuring step-free access to both platforms for an easy commute. The station also offers help and support through customer help points, complete with departure screens and announcements. Unfortunately, there are no waiting rooms, toilets, or refreshment facilities, but seating areas are available to make your wait comfortable.
Topsham station's transport links make it an excellent starting point for exploring the local area and beyond. For those seeking alternatives to rail, local bus stops on Station Road and taxi services can be found right in front of the station, with a local taxi number available at 01392 879090. The station facilitates easy ticket purchases and collections with a ticket office open from 07:30 to 18:30 on weekdays, and slightly shorter hours on Saturdays. There are ticket machines on-site, including accessible options for ease of use. Even if you purchase tickets online, you can conveniently collect them directly at the station's ticket machine.
Castle Cary isn’t just practical, it’s accommodating too. Step-free access is available, albeit in parts, specifically to the Westbury-bound platform, and the station houses an induction loop to aid those with hearing difficulties. The waiting room, available until late into the evening, provides a comfortable space while you wait for your train.
Getting around from Castle Cary is straightforward with essential onward travel connections. Whether you're heading to Heathrow or planning a trip to Gatwick, convenient airport links are available through Reading and Bristol Temple Meads, respectively. For local jaunts, there’s a reliable taxi rank at the station entrance. If you’re planning a cycling adventure, you can safely store your bicycle with eight sheltered cycle stands under continuous CCTV surveillance.
And when it comes to refreshment and relaxation, a mobile coffee shop stationed at the entrance will attend to your cravings while you make your travel arrangements.
